Purchasing Power Analysis
A Chemists in Newtown, PA earns $56,451 in nominal terms, which is 11.1% below the national average of $63,535. After adjusting for the local cost of living (index 95.6 vs national 100), this is equivalent to $59,049 in national-average purchasing power.
Tax differences are not included. Only cost-of-living index adjustments are applied.
